The experiment was conducted in a randomized block design, with four repetitions, in the Rain Forest Zone of the State of Pernambuco, Brazil, from October, 2013 to April, 2014. The accessions were evaluated 79 to 189 days after planting in terms of mowing frequency, turfgrass residue exported from the mowing dry biomass (g m-2) and weeds dry biomass (g m-2). At the end of the experiment the turfgrass ornamental appearance was evaluated by scales of notes as: excellent (uniform green color, soil coverage higher than 90%, absence of dry leaves and weeds); pleasant (uniform green color, soil coverage between 75 and 90%, low quantity of dry leaves and weeds); not very pleasant (green color moderate uniform, soil coverage between 60 and 75%, moderate quantity of dry leaves and weeds); unpleasant (green color ununiform, soil coverage below 60%, high quantity of dry leaves and weeds). All accessions reached the cutting heights of 7.5 cm, requiring mowing 10 (PN 01) to 14 (PN 02, 03, 04 and PN 05) times during the period of 110 days of cultivation. PN 01, 02, 03 and PN 05 accumulated largest mowing dry biomass, nevertheless reduced the weeds development, demonstrated by lowest dry biomass observed. The accession AP 01 accumulated the lowest mowing dry biomass, allowing greatest development of weeds in their plot of turfgrass.
